Im trying to find a module that will work with my remote start feature on my 2002 ford focus..I tried the 555s module which would work the first time it was programmed and then that it..the car would not start after I tried again..I got in touch with code alarm and they told me to get this module which I now have but the wiring part is kind of confusing..it has a red for power..brown for ground output when running..which im fine with..its the other 2 connections im not sure where to hook to..it has a green wire for positive keysense input and a white wite for negative keysense input..I have a code alarm 610 system in my car..any ideas to which wires of the alame to hook these up to?? thanks



Replies:

Posted By: NowYaKnow
Date Posted: January 19, 2007 at 5:46 PM
Don't hook them to anything just use the red and brown.

actually what I had found before about hooking the brown wire wont work on my alarm..I saw it said to hook to 3rd ignition wire on the alarm but I only have  a first and second..any ideas on where that would hook to?




Posted By: NowYaKnow
Date Posted: February 03, 2007 at 10:43 AM
You would hook the brown wire to the active out (-) wire (blue/black), and the red wire to constant 12 volts.

ok hooked everything up correctly...got the module programmed and the car remoted started the first time..now it wont remote start..light flashes like there no code being sent..any ideas?




Posted By: NowYaKnow
Date Posted: February 03, 2007 at 10:08 PM
Unplug the module all together and just hold it in front of the key cylinder. Does the car start and run every time that way? You may need to open up the module and see where the chip actually is so you know which end/side to hold closest to the cylinder.

doesnt the car start off the wires that get placed around the sensor for the chip?? it has the wires that are wrapped around the key chamber..or does the module box need to be close to the  ring also??? thanks




Posted By: NowYaKnow
Date Posted: February 04, 2007 at 9:38 AM
Yes it uses the ring around the cylinder, but if the chip itself is right in front of the cylinder no ring needed. If it starts every time with the box in front, either your ring isn't wrapped good enough, or your remote start isn't always powering up the module.
